I currently have two 74 gb raptors in a Raid 0, and I have the Raid drive partitioned as follows:
C: Operating System & Microsoft programs
E: Other Program Files
F: Games
G: My Documents
H: Financial Data backup files
I: Downloads
My DVD-Rom is drive D. I back up my C, G, & H partitions with Acronis to a third drive every night.
With a new build, I will have much larger capacity drives. I may Raid or not, haven't decided yet.
Questions:
1. Is there a downside to having so many partitions on a single drive?
2. I want fast loading of games. Should they be in the C: partition with the operating system?
3: Is there a better way to set things up.
4: What would be ideal? Cost and number of drives is not an issue; however, backup of very large partitions every night using Acronis could be too time consuming. I have considered Raid 10 with all my multiple partitions.
